Hello, Dave. > On 16/04/07, Roman Gorohov. <[email protected]> wrote: >> It is the root mib for begemot tree, providing Packet Filter enterprises oids >> on FreeBSD. I know this is working fine with bsnmpd. Is that possible >> that mibs implementing for bsnmpd not compatibile with net-snmpd? > A MIB file is effectively a design document, in a standard format. > So the BEGEMOT MIBs are equally applicable to bsnmpd and to > Net-SNMP. There should be no incompatibility problems, > But a design document is not sufficient on its own. > You also need code to *implement* this design (i.e. the MIB objects). > The code for bsnmpd will almost certainly be different to that > needed for Net-SNMP. > What's probably happened is that someone has written the > necessary code for bsnmpd (so that agent reports these values). > But no-one has written equivalent code for the Net-SNMP agent > (so it does not). > You do need code to implement a MIB, before you can start > querying it. Just loading the MIB file doesn't magically make > the values appear out of mid air! > Dave Thanks for your clear explanation. I will continue use bsnmpd with net-snmpd via proxy.
